Let's assume that you have defined the business logic for a particular form submit as a chain named foo in the default catalog. JSF will call the action method for your submit button after validations have been successful, and after all the model values have been updated into your ViewController bean. So, what you need to do for chain is build up a Context object, and either include the ViewController bean itself (so your business logic can pull stuff out, but that makes it dependent on the ViewController APIs), or pass the data on in some other fashion like a Map. So, this is only one way to do it: (1) Create a context to use: Context context = new FacesWebContext(FacesContext.getCurrentInstance()); (2) Pass in the input field values from your ViewController (this is sorta cheating): context.put(viewController, this); (3) Get an instance of the command and execute it: Command command = CatalogFactory.getInstance().getCommand(foo); command.execute(context); (4) Pull out the logical outcome to be used for navigation and return it: (Assumes your business logic stored something under this attribute) String outcome = (String) context.get(outcome); return outcome; For your business logic, you'll want to model it as either a single Command, or as a Chain -- if you want to make the business logic independent of web tier APIs you'd take the input context argument as a Context and treat it like a Map to get and put stuff. Alternatively, you can cast it to FacesWebContext if you wanted typesafe access to all the extra attributes that defines. To configure your catalog of available commands and chains, you can use the org.apache.commons.chain.web.ChainListener class (a ServletContextListener) to set everything up from XML descriptions, although this is not required.
